Handover: print-spooler microservice

New folks: this covers SpoolPilot, the printer-spooler microservice. It queues render jobs from the Docket app and dispatches to site printers. Known issues: jobs over 40 MB time out; restart the dispatcher pod, don't requeue manually. Metrics dashboard covers queue depth and dispatch latency — alert fires at depth 200. Config lives in the spooler-env repo. Deploys are weekly, Tuesdays. All escalations and deploy approvals go through the person named below.

approver of tawip-bagap = Holdor Silath

**Postmortem timeline — Pixelvane upload pipeline**

14:02 — Quick context since you're new: our EXIF scrubber (Scrubjay) silently skipped files over 20MB, so GPS tags leaked into public galleries for about six hours. 14:20 — Marisol flagged it after spotting coordinates in a support screenshot. 14:45 — We hotfixed Scrubjay to hard-fail instead of skip, then re-scrubbed the affected batch overnight. Nothing malicious, just a dumb size check nobody revisited since the Fernbrook migration. The fix shipped in the build referenced right below.

pipeline stamp: htk3_aaa

Subject: Template rendering performance — ownership change

Hi Support team,

Responsibility for template rendering performance in Papercrane is moving to a new owner effective Monday. This covers render latency reports, cache-warm failures, and the slow-template dashboard. Please route related tickets to the new queue rather than the platform inbox; historical tickets will be migrated this week. Escalation thresholds are unchanged: page only if p95 render time exceeds two seconds for ten minutes. The new owner is named below.

account owner for hahig-fahag: Pelael Istax Novys

Off-site run — Item 3: Grab the returned Fenwick demo units from the staging shelf; there should be six, all in the blue totes. Give each one a quick once-over for missing cables and tick them off the return sheet. Don't mix them with the new stock heading out. The courier hand-over instruction comes next.

dispatch memo: the sorius tamius courier leaves the praeth ledger at gate 4873 under passcode 928014